Lockdown or red zone in Kiev – what will happen to the quarantine in the capital


On the threshold of the “red” zone

The mayor of Kiev, Vitali Klitschko, said that the capital is threatened by a “red” zone, and the city commission of TEB and Emergencies will meet tomorrow to decide on the restrictions.

It should be noted that in the competence of local authorities, in particular, regulation of the work of public transport. Kiev has been preparing for the work of transport in lockdown since the summer and if it is introduced, travel will only be with electronic special passes. As reported in the Kyiv City State Administration, employees of critical infrastructure enterprises will receive special passes. The document will work through the digital Kiev card.

If the capital imposes restrictions on the “red” zone, then the work of cafes, restaurants, cinemas, theaters, shopping and entertainment centers, fitness centers will be prohibited. According to the new rules of adaptive quarantine, restrictions can be disregarded provided that staff and visitors are 100% vaccinated.

In which zone is Kiev now

As of October 21, Kiev is in the “orange” zone where the following restrictions apply:

  • mass events – no more than one person per four square meters,
  • halls of cinemas and theaters can be filled only by 50%,
  • in gyms and fitness centers, no more than one person is allowed per 10 sq. meters.

At the same time, the business decides for itself whether to adhere to these restrictions, or work without them, but with the vaccination of staff and visitors.

In the “orange” zone, kindergartens and primary schools work without restrictions, but the senior school can work full-time, provided that 80% of teachers are vaccinated.

Note that since October 25, schools in Kiev go on vacation.

In addition, from October 21, new rules for interregional transport – trains, buses and airplanes – began to operate in Ukraine. From midnight, when boarding the train, the conductors check the passengers for the availability of a vaccination certificate or a PCR test. An express testing point has been deployed at the metropolitan railway station.

The Central Bus Station has already announced that due to new restrictions, 40% of carriers refused to start flights.

Compliance with the rules is monitored by the police, and violators face fines. In particular, if there is a passenger without a covid document in the bus, an admin protocol will be drawn up for the carrier and he will face a fine.

The situation with the coronavirus in the city

Over the past day, 1,192 new cases of coronavirus have been recorded in Kiev, 39 people have died.

In total, more than 2 million vaccinations were made in the capital, one million residents of Kiev have undergone a full course of vaccination.

Klitschko urged the people of Kiev to be vaccinated, noting that isolation would be an alternative to vaccination.

“We have little choice – either vaccination or isolation,” Klitschko said.
